Introduction

Selecting a Thangka is both a spiritual and aesthetic decision. The right piece enhances meditation, creates a sacred atmosphere, and aligns with your personal intentions.


 Determine the Purpose

— Meditation & Spiritual Practice: Choose deities like Shakyamuni Buddha, Green Tara, or Chenrezig.

— Home Décor & Sacred Ambience: Opt for peaceful mandalas or serene Buddha images.

— Gifting: Select symbolic pieces for blessings and good fortune.


 Consider the Size and Space

— Small Thangkas: Ideal for altars, meditation corners, or small rooms.

— Large Thangkas: Perfect for walls in temples, yoga studios, or spiritual centers.

— Ensure adequate lighting to highlight details without causing damage.


Focus on Symbolism

— Green Tara – Compassion and protection.

— Manjushri – Wisdom and learning.

— Medicine Buddha – Healing and well-being.

— Mandalas – Spiritual balance and harmony.


Check Authenticity

— Look for mineral pigments, gold detailing, and hand-painted craftsmanship.

— Avoid mass-produced prints if you want a true spiritual artifact.


Match Colors & Themes with Your Intention

— Red & Gold: Prosperity and vitality.

— Blue & White: Peace and spiritual clarity.

— Multicolor: Compassion, wisdom, and balance.
